Lot Description

Australia, Melbourne International Exhibition 1880, silver prize medal by H Stokes, veiled head of Queen Victoria left, rev. legend in wreath, awarded on edge Lowe Sleigh Bevan & Co., Birmingham, Carriage Fitters, 51mm. Good very fine, a little dirty.
